Paul Skenes Over 1.5 walks (-105 at SportsInteraction)

Paul Skenes is one of the best pitchers in the world but he's been struggling with his control. Since the start of May, Skenes has walked at least two batters in seven of 11 starts.

He's averaging 2.8 BB/9 during that span which includes a May 6 clash against the St. Louis Cardinals where he issued four walks.

Skenes is coming off a rare poor outing and will likely bounce back to his usually stellar self. However, that also means he'll likely log plenty of innings which will lead to more walks against a Cards lineup that does a good job of not chasing pitches outside the strike zone.

Jacob deGrom Under 1.5 earned runs (+115 at DraftKings)

Two years removed from Tommy John surgery, Jacob deGrom has recaptured the form that allowed him to dominate hitters from 2018 to 2021. He's allowed fewer than 1.5 earned runs in seven of his last 13 starts, posting a 1.67 ERA with a 0.81 WHIP over that span. 

The Baltimore Orioles have been unable to hit on the road where they're 26th in the majors in OPS (.661) and runs per game (3.74). DeGrom's previous start came against the O's last week, when he allowed just one hit across seven innings of shutout ball.

He went three up, three down in the first six innings at Camden Yards which bodes well for him shutting down the O's at home today.

Cristopher Sanchez Under 5.5 hits allowed (+105 at BET99)

Christopher Sanchez has been dealing, pitching to a 2.79 ERA with .229 OBA through 16 starts. The Philadelphia Phillies southpaw has allowed fewer than 5.5 hits in 10 of his last 13 starts.

Today, Sanchez will be at home to face the San Diego Padres. The Padres were 25th in the majors in OPS (.679) in June and have struggled to hit southpaws all year, ranking 22nd in OPS (.657) against lefties. 

Sanchez is in the Top 15th percentile in barrel rate and ground ball rate while the Friars have the second-lowest barrel rate and the sixth-highest ground ball rate.
